Какое слово является ключевым для языка Си
Мир программирования полон тайн и загадок. Иногда, чтобы разгадать их, нужно разобраться в тонкостях языка, на котором написан код. Язык C — один из самых популярных и востребованных языков программирования. Он используется для создания операционных систем, драйверов, игр и других программ.
Ключевые слова — это фундаментальные элементы языка. Они задают правила и структуру кода, подобно кирпичам, из которых строится дом. Без них код не будет работать.
- Ключевые слова в языке C: их роль и значение
- Ключевые слова для связи с другими языками
- Include <stdio.h>
- Int main() {
- Ключевые слова в C: список и их описание
- Ключевые слова в C: важность изучения
- Советы по изучению ключевых слов в C
- Выводы
- FAQ
Ключевые слова в языке C: их роль и значение
Ключевые слова — это специальные слова, зарезервированные для языка C. Они не могут быть использованы в качестве имен переменных или функций.
Важно понимать, что ключевые слова не просто набор слов. Они — основа синтаксиса языка C, и от них зависит правильное выполнение кода.
Ключевые слова для связи с другими языками
В языке C есть ключевые слова, которые позволяют взаимодействовать с другими языками программирования. Например, ключевое слово asm
позволяет использовать команды ассемблера напрямую в коде C. Это дает программисту больше контроля над процессом выполнения программы.
asm
:
c
Include <stdio.h>
Int main() {
asm("mov eax, 1");
printf("Hello, world!\n");
return 0;
}
В этом примере мы используем asm
для непосредственного выполнения инструкции ассемблера mov eax, 1
.
Важно отметить: использование ассемблера в C — это продвинутая техника, которая требует глубокого понимания архитектуры процессора.
Ключевые слова в C: список и их описание
В языке C существует 32 ключевых слова. Они делятся на несколько групп по функциональному назначению:
1. Ключевые слова для объявления типов данных:char
: символьный тип данныхint
: целочисленный тип данныхfloat
: тип данных с плавающей точкойdouble
: тип данных с двойной точностьюvoid
: пустой тип данных, используется для функций, не возвращающих значение, или для указателей, которые не указывают на конкретный тип данных.
if
: условный оператор, позволяет выполнять код только при выполнении определенного условия.else
: используется сif
для выполнения кода, если условие не выполняется.for
: цикл, позволяющий выполнять код несколько раз.while
: цикл, позволяющий выполнять код, пока выполняется условие.do...while
: цикл, позволяющий выполнять код хотя бы один раз, даже если условие не выполняется.switch
: оператор, позволяющий выполнять один из нескольких блоков кода в зависимости от значения переменной.case
: используется сswitch
для определения значения, при котором будет выполнен блок кода.break
: прерывает выполнение цикла илиswitch
.continue
: переходит к следующей итерации цикла.goto
: переходит к метке в коде.
sizeof
: оператор, возвращающий размер типа данных в байтах.struct
: структура, позволяет объединять переменные разных типов в одну единицу.union
: объединение, позволяет хранить в одном месте данные разных типов.enum
: перечисление, позволяет присваивать имена константам.
typedef
: позволяет создать псевдоним для типа данных.static
: позволяет создать переменную или функцию, доступную только в рамках файла.extern
: позволяет использовать переменную или функцию, определенную в другом файле.register
: позволяет запросить у компилятора размещение переменной в регистре процессора.
return
: возвращает значение из функции.const
: позволяет создать константу, значение которой не может быть изменено.volatile
: позволяет указать, что переменная может быть изменена в любой момент времени.
Ключевые слова в C: важность изучения
Изучение ключевых слов — это основа понимания языка C. Без знания их вы не сможете писать правильный код.
Помните: ключевые слова — это строительные блоки языка C. Они дают вам инструменты для создания программ.
Советы по изучению ключевых слов в C
- Изучайте ключевые слова по группам. Это поможет вам лучше понять их функции и связи между ними.
- Пишите простые программы. Это поможет вам закрепить знания и почувствовать, как ключевые слова работают в практике.
- Используйте ресурсы для изучения C. В сети есть много информации о языке C, включая учебники, статьи и видео.
- Практикуйтесь регулярно. Чем больше вы практикуетесь, тем лучше будете понимать язык C.
Выводы
Ключевые слова — это основа языка C. Их изучение необходимо для того, чтобы писать правильный код. Помните, что ключевые слова — это не просто слова, а инструменты для создания программ.
FAQ
- Что такое ключевое слово в языке C? Ключевое слово — это зарезервированное слово, которое имеет специальное значение в языке C.
- Как узнать, какие ключевые слова используются в языке C? Список ключевых слов можно найти в документации по языку C.
- Можно ли использовать ключевое слово в качестве имени переменной? Нет, ключевые слова не могут быть использованы в качестве имен переменных.
- Какой ресурс лучше использовать для изучения ключевых слов в языке C? Существует много ресурсов, включая учебники, статьи и видео. Выберите ресурс, который вам более понятен и интересен.
- Как ключевые слова влияют на работу программы? Ключевые слова управляют выполнением программы, определяют типы данных, указывают на структуру кода и т.д. Без них программа не сможет работать правильно.